DeFi Punk'd could fill this security hole.
It's a risk assessment site for more than 8,000 DeFi protocols, where anyone can run a pre-built AI prompt on any protocol and submit a risk score.
Each protocol gets a visual risk score across 5 categories: Control, Ability to Exit, Autonomy, Open Access, and Verifiability.
To check info about any protocol:
→ Go to and search for it
→ Each category shows a color - green (low risk), orange (moderate risk), red (high risk), and gray (not assessed yet)
→ You can click on any category to read what the models found, the evidence they cited, and how many models agreed on the score
The tier badge for protocols shows the review depth, from lowest to highest (Wood, Bronze, Silver, and Gold)
Any user can contribute a score as well:
→ Open any protocol page and click on any non-assessed category
→ Click on "Copy prompt" and run it on any AI (Claude, ChatGPT)
→ Hit "Submit run" and submit the output from the AI on GitHub
